Vlad Tepes' Sword

Vlad Tepes' Sword was a powerful sabre used in close-quarters combat, and was the personal weapon of Vlad "the Impaler" Tepes.

Capable of dispatching any foe, the sword was found in the Impaler's tomb, located within the infamous leader's prison.

The Assassin Ezio Auditore da Firenze obtained this weapon after he explored the prison where it was kept.

Trivia

  • The mission which allows Ezio to obtain this weapon, "The Impaler's Tomb", could only be unlocked through pre-ordering certain collector's editions of Assassin's Creed: Revelations, or by purchasing The Lost Archive downloadable content.
  • Vlad Tepes' Sword possesses unique killing moves, similar to the Dagger of Brutus in Assassin's Creed: Brotherhood, though the weapon also uses standard sword animations.
  • The sword's design and structure is that of a kilij, with the front edge of the blade being weighted for optimal slicing and hacking power.
  • The Animi Avatar, the Count, does not use this weapon despite being based off of Vlad Tepes.
  • When Ezio wields Vlad Tepes' Sword, enemy morale is reduced by 15 percent, much like the Dagger of Brutus in Brotherhood affected the guards.
